Abstract
Improved heat transfer in an Inconel microchannel reactor leads to higher conversions (up to 40%) of isobutane and higher yields (27-34%) of isobutene in a catalysed dehydrogenation reaction compared with a conventional adiabatic fixed-bed reactor (up to 29% conversion; 19-24% yield), with improved productivity at significantly lower residence times.
